Understanding What a Financial Planner Really Does

A professional financial planner helps you make sense of your current finances and design a roadmap for the future. This can include:

  • Retirement planning and pension fund advice
  • Wealth and investment management
  • Life cover and risk protection
  • Estate and tax planning

In South Africa, especially for families and professionals around Ekurhuleni and Lethabong, financial planning has become essential due to rising living costs, tax changes, and economic fluctuations.


What Does a Financial Planner Cost in Lethabong?

Pricing for financial planning services varies depending on your needs and the complexity of your portfolio. Here’s what clients in Lethabong can expect:

Service Type Average Cost Range (2025)
Basic consultation (per hour) R800 – R1,500
Retirement planning package R3,000 – R8,000
Comprehensive wealth plan R7,000 – R15,000
Ongoing advisory/retainer 0.5% – 1% of managed assets per year
